Course Description

This specialized program trains fabricators in tank and vessel shell assembly, nozzle installation, welding, and testing for storage and process applications.

What you'll learn in this Course?

The Tanks and Vessel Fabricator Program develops skills for fabrication of storage tanks and pressure vessels in accordance with applicable codes and standards. It covers tank and vessel fabrication fundamentals including types of tanks and vessels, service applications, design intent, and fabricator responsibilities. Material types and standards include carbon steel plates, alloy materials, plate identification, and code requirements. Plate cutting and edge preparation cover oxy-fuel cutting, plasma cutting, bevel preparation, and dimensional control. Shell and course fabrication include rolling techniques, course alignment, roundness control, and tolerance checks. Bottom and roof fabrication covers bottom plate layout, annular plates, roof structures, and fit-up accuracy. Welding coordination includes weld joint types, welding sequence, distortion control, and repair awareness. Dimensional inspection addresses diameter checks, verticality checks, roundness measurement, and correction methods. NDT and hydrotest readiness include NDT coordination, test preparation, hold points, and acceptance criteria. Surface preparation and coating cover surface cleaning, coating preparation, damage prevention, and touch-up practices. Safety and confined space practices include hot work safety, confined space awareness, gas testing, and PPE standards.
